Brace Yourselves for Chaos in Tejas

Are you ready for another round of complete chaos in the lone star state?  Only a month away until Austin’s 8th annual Chaos in Tejas festival, which will surely keep us music fans busy early on this summer. Those of you unfamiliar with the festival will be psyched that concerts are scheduled to take place day and night the weekend of May31-June 3 at some of the most intimate venues in town.  The Mohawk, Emo’s East, Red 7, The Parish, Cheer up Charlies,  Club Deville, and many others already have a multitude of bands scheduled to play each day.

This festival is rightly known for its NON-STOP chaos because it includes day parties, evening shows, and after parties. Chaos in Tejas offers a mix of all kinds of music from heavy metal and punk rock to hip hop and indie rock.  This years headliners include Antsect, The Mob, Cockney Rejects, IceAge, Big Freedia, The Abused, and many more.

The main 4 day passes are already sold out, but lucky for everyone this is a low commitment kind of festival in which you can walk up to any venue and get in to see some shows.  Some are free and others have a $10-$15 dollar cover.  However, 4 day passes are still available for evening shows taking place at the Mohawk for only $85.  Red 7 is also selling $95 passes to attend 4 nights of amazing shows.   If you click here you can see a list of all the shows on Do512 and can click “I Like It” for a chance to win free tickets.
